Abstract
Capacitive deionization (CDI) has emerged as a novel desalination technology due to its cleanliness and low energy consumption. Despite being based on the principle of an electric double layer for ion adsorption on porous carbon materials, the inevitable faradaic reaction and the existence of co-ion repulsion reduce the charge efficiency (CE), leading to a low salt adsorption capacity (SAC).
